Relative Risk
A measure used in epidemiology to determine the strength of the association between an exposure and an outcome, comparing the risk in the exposed group with the risk in the unexposed group.
Cohort Study
A type of observational study that follows a group of people over time to determine how certain factors affect the rates of a given outcome.
Physically Active
Engaging in bodily movements that require energy expenditure and are beneficial to physical health, such as exercising, walking, or participating in sports.
Absolute Risk
The probability of a specific event occurring in a specific period among a certain group of people.
